  • Page 11: Figure 1.1 Single Line Diagram-Normal Operation

    In the event of a UPS module failure, the critical load power will be continually supplied and shared by all other system UPS. In the event of a load overcurrent, all system UPS will transfer to bypass without interruption to the critical load. MITSUBISHI ELECTRIC 9800A SERIES UPS 9800A SERIES UPS Static Transfer Switch...
  • Page 12: Figure 1.2 Single Line Diagram-Bypass Operation

    The internal control system determines the operation of the two paths, with the load powered from the inverter being the normal operation. MITSUBISHI ELECTRIC 9800A SERIES UPS 9800A SERIES UPS bypass line.
  • Page 13: Figure 1.3 Single Line Diagram-Battery Operation

    Load is automatically assumed by the inverter without operator intervention. The power drawn by the load is equally shared between all system UPS during battery operation. MITSUBISHI ELECTRIC 9800A SERIES UPS 9800A SERIES UPS Static Transfer Switch...

  • Page 23: Led Display

    When activated, the Emergency Power Off (EPO) function shuts down the UPS module. The critical load will lose power and also shutdown. The EPO function can be performed both locally or remotely. MITSUBISHI ELECTRIC 9800A SERIES UPS 9800A SERIES UPS Page Number:...
